Step-by-Step Instructions
- Mix flour, sal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ning in a shallow dish. Coat each chicken tender in the seasoned flour.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at and fry chicken for 4-5 minutes on each side.
- In a large pot of salted boiling water, add angel hair pasta and cook until al dente, about 4-5 minutes.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water, then drain pasta and set aside.
- In the same skillet, add oil if necessary and sauté sliced bell peppers and red onion for 3-4 minutes until soft.
- Reduce heat to low, add butter and minced garlic to skillet with vegetables. Cook until garlic is fragrant. Pour in white wine, scrape the bottom to deglaze, and simmer for 2 minutes. Stir in chicken broth and heavy cream.
- Add drained pasta to the skillet and toss to coat with sauce. Adjust consistency with reserved pasta water as needed.
- Plate the pasta mixture and top each plate with crispy chicken tenders. Garnish with parmesan cheese, basil, and parsley.
